Carla Bruni complains about Sarkozy’s salary on secret tapes

Carla Bruni complained about her husband Nicolas Sarkozy’s salary when he was president of France and said she resented losing beauty and modeling contracts.

“I thought I was marrying a guy that made some money,” she is heard to say on tapes which were leaked to French media. “I had lucrative contracts and now nothing.”

Sarkozy made $330,000 a year as president, but Bruni is heard boasting about financing his life in a 2011 chat secretly recorded by Patrick Buisson, a political adviser who taped meetings after he was told he could not take notes.

Former model Bruni, 46, complained on the tapes about having to give up her career when she married “Super-Sarko” in 2008 and is heard telling him he’s a kept man. “I’m maintaining you,” she sneered.

Bruni adds that she planned to sign “anti-wrinkle” and beauty contracts like the ones Julia Roberts, Sharon Stone and Julianne Moore had after Sarkozy left office.

She has since released an album, staged a concert tour and signed ad deals with Bulgari and a wireless headphone company.

Sarkozy is also heard mocking his ministers on the tapes, where Buisson also refers to him as “the little guy” and “the dwarf” behind his back.

Sarkozy, who hopes to launch a new presidential bid, is said to be furious at the leak.

Meanwhile, further revelations are expected.
